Tips

usage
Found only in , literally describing steep towering peaks and figuratively meaning remarkable, as in 峥嵘岁月 (eventful years).

Components

radical
shān
mountain
The mountain radical fixes the literal image: 峥嵘 describes high, jagged peaks before the word broadens to mean anything towering or extraordinary.
phonetic
róng
flourishing; glory
Supplies the reading róng; its overtone of flourishing splendour suits the grand, lofty feel of 峥嵘.
